Leonardo Gauna is an illustrator with more than a decade of experience who lives in the city of La Plata, Argentina. He has illustrated for a variety of media outlets, institutions, agencies, and galleries, and has traveled across the world to present artistic and educational projects in cities like Tokyo, Toronto, Paris, Belo Horizonte, Prague, and Houston, among others.
In 2014, the publisher TASCHEN featured his work in the book Illustration Now 5! Leonardo has published 12 books and his latest is a collection of his illustrations. He currently teaches workshops and courses and does research on virtual reality, which was the topic of his thesis for his degree in fine arts from the La Plata National University.
